Evena Medical Launches Eyes-On Glasses for Deep Tissue Vascular Imaging

Evena Medical has announced the launch of its Eyes-On Glasses that offers clinicians the first point-of-care wearable ultrasound system for deep tissue vascular imaging. The company is a leader in the development of high-quality, high-definition imaging for fast, accurate and precise medical imaging.

The system features a patent-pending design incorporating multispectral light imaging and wireless connectivity. The system was the first device to deliver clear, anatomically accurate, real-time vascular imaging in a wearable, easy-to-use, hands-free and cart-free system.

Evena's DeepVu ultrasound can be deployed for viewing deep tissue vascular images such as the femoral vein and artery, with the Eyes-On Glasses platform. Augmented reality capabilities are also now available on the new platform, enabling digital overlays during medical training.

"The Eyes-On 3.0 system offers medical professionals the first complete vascular imaging platform available today, offering large, clinically useful images for adult primary care, pediatrics, emergency medical care and other medical specialties. With our DeepVu ultrasound, clinicians can now visualize veins deep beneath the skin with superior, real-time imaging in front of their eyes with simple, hands-free operation," said Frank Ball, Evena Medical, president and CEO.
